Real Madrid beat Pachuca 3-0, with goals from Mbappé, Rodrygo and Vini Jr, and won the Intercontinental Cup – the 2024 Club World Cup. The former Santos player even scored a beautiful goal in the second half .
The Brazilian’s celebration drew attention on social media. What does the gesture mean? THE Sporting News explains.

How was Rodrygo’s celebration?
The attacker made a five with his hand and placed it close to his face, inspired by John Cena, who makes this gesture in his WWE fights and also on shows. He had already celebrated like this in the 3-3 draw against Rayo Vallecano.
The celebration also serves to respond to some criticism that the player has received due to injuries.

How was Rodrygo’s goal?
Rodrygo’s goal came seven minutes into the second half. After a good exchange of passes, the Brazilian received the ball in the middle, carried it to the left, cut to the right, taking out two markers and finishing in the left corner of goalkeeper Moreno.
